Some more adjustment.
* Breaking out some types to make the functionality more composable and easier to digest. (e.g. `basicMetricLister` interacts with Prometheus and `periodicMetricLister` periodically invokes `basicMetricLister`. * Pulling out some of the type embedding between `basicSeriesRegistry` and `MetricLister` to make it easier to digest. * Deleting the `/metric-converter` code because I'm pretty certain it's not going to be necessary as things transition to using the namer-based configuration. * Some light-ish refactoring in `metricNamer` to get some re-use out of query generation in preparation for using it with external metrics.
